Baked Zucchini Sticks

One of my favorite foods growing up was deep fried zucchini. I now understand that although deep fried tastes wonderful it isn't always good for me. Lucky for us there are alternative ways to cook our favorite deep fried foods. This particular recipe requires you to bread and baking the zucchini at a high temperature. The result is very satisfying and if done properly very similar to deep fried zucchini. I served my zucchini sticks with ranch dressing but I also recommend marinara sauce.


Note: I made the mistake of using fresh breadcrumbs that were coarsely ground. When I make these again I will without a doubt use fine bread crumbs.
  • 2 medium zucchini sliced into 3" x 1/2" sticks
  • 1 egg
  • 1 cup whole wheat seasoned bread crumbs (fine)
  • 2 tbsp grated Parmesan or Pecorino cheese
  • 1 garlic glove, finely minced or crushed
  • fresh ground salt and pepper
  1. Preheat oven to 425°.
  2. In a small bowl, beat egg and season with salt and pepper. In a ziplock bag, place breadcrumbs, garlic and cheese and shake well. Line with parchment paper or spray with cooking oil.
  3. Dip zucchini sticks into eggs then into bread crumb and cheese mixture, a few at a time and shake to coat. Place the breaded zucchini in a single layer. Bake at 425° for about 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own.
